User Experience and Use Cases

Using the right refrigerator temperature makes a big difference. For most beers, a temperature between 35°F and 45°F (1.7°C and 7.2°C) is ideal. This is colder than your main fridge. It keeps the beer crisp and refreshing.

Different beers like different temperatures. Lighter lagers and pilsners are best served colder. Think around 35°F to 40°F (1.7°C to 4.4°C). Darker beers like stouts and porters can be a little warmer. They taste good around 45°F to 55°F (7.2°C to 12.8°C). This lets their complex flavors come out.

A dedicated beer fridge is a great idea for enthusiasts. You can control the temperature precisely. You can keep your favorite brews at their peak. It’s also handy for parties. You’ll always have perfectly chilled beer ready to go.

For casual drinkers, a section of your main refrigerator can work. Just make sure to set it to a colder setting if possible. Avoid the very back of the fridge. That’s where it can freeze. Also, keep beer away from the freezer compartment.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

Q: What is the ideal refrigerator temperature for most beers?

A: The ideal temperature for most beers is between 35°F and 45°F (1.7°C and 7.2°C).

Q: Should I store all my beers at the same temperature?

A: Not necessarily. Lighter beers prefer colder temperatures (35-40°F), while darker beers can be a bit warmer (45-55°F).

Q: Can I use my regular kitchen refrigerator for beer?

A: Yes, you can use your regular refrigerator. Try to set it to a colder setting if possible, but avoid freezing.

Q: What happens if my beer gets too warm?

A: If beer gets too warm, it can lose its flavor and carbonation. It might taste flat or stale.

Q: What happens if my beer gets too cold or freezes?

A: Freezing can damage the beer. It can cause the carbonation to escape, making it go flat. The taste can also be affected.

Q: How does light affect beer?

A: Light can make beer taste “skunky.” This is why it’s best to store beer in a dark place, like a refrigerator.
